Originally Posted by lowendrider
Very nice. How about some details on the wiring for us with limited wiring skills. Also, did the bracket come with the light?
The way I have them wired right now is a simple on off switch...when I get the double throw single pole switch, I will go in depth on how to wire it.

I didn't run the two wires to the battery as the duallys I have on the front pillars only use one set of wires for both lights. So I basically replicated that setup.
